Torsion Spring Replacement
Torsion springs are the most common failure we see in Terryville, and salt air is the culprit. Inland springs last 10–15 years; here, we’ve replaced galvanized springs that rusted through in 12. We stock galvanized and coated torsion springs rated for coastal exposure, and we pre-stage low-headroom torsion-spring kits for Terryville’s 1960s ranches — because a standard replacement in a 7-foot-ceiling garage without that kit means a second trip. A typical torsion spring replacement in Terryville runs $180–$340.
Extension Spring Systems
Extension springs still appear on older Terryville garages, especially the original cape cods off Old Town Road. These stretch along the horizontal track and store massive tension — a genuinely dangerous component if mishandled. We inspect the entire pulley assembly and safety cable when we replace extension springs, because corroded hardware in coastal garages often fails in clusters, not isolation. Don’t attempt this yourself; the stored energy can cause serious injury.
Cables & Drums
Cable fraying and drum slippage spike in Terryville after nor’easter season. Heavy wet snow loads stress cables already weakened by salt-air oxidation, and we’ve seen bottom brackets rust through completely on doors within sight of Long Island Sound. We carry stainless steel cables and corrosion-resistant drums for coastal garages, not just standard galvanized stock. Cable repair in Terryville typically costs $130–$250.
Rollers & Hinges
Nylon rollers resist salt corrosion better than steel, and we recommend them for Terryville’s coastal environment. Hinge pins on 1960s original steel doors are particularly brittle — we’ve responded to multiple calls where coastal wind loads sheared a hinge pin completely, leaving a panel hanging. Roller replacement runs $110–$220 in Terryville, and we inspect every hinge for micro-cracks while we’re at it.

Common Garage Door Parts Problems We See in Terryville Homes
- Salt air destroys steel torsion springs years early. The oxidation accelerates fatigue cracking; we regularly replace springs in Terryville that failed at 10–12 years while identical inland springs last 15-plus. Galvanized and coated springs are worth the upgrade here.
- Heavy wet snow from nor’easters shears weakened hinges and overloads springs. The North Shore catches worse storms than the South Shore, and low-headroom doors have less structural margin to absorb that load. Post-storm inspection catches failures before they strand your car.
- 1960s original steel hardware is brittle and corroded. Hinge pins, bottom brackets, and fasteners on 40–60-year-old doors weren’t designed for coastal exposure. We find stress corrosion cracking on original hardware that’s invisible until it fails under load.
- Low-headroom garages require non-standard track and spring configurations. Standard-inventory installers show up unprepared; we pre-stage low-headroom kits because Terryville’s housing stock demands them.
Pricing for Garage Door Parts in Terryville, NY
We believe in upfront numbers, not vague “call for quote” runarounds. Here’s what Terryville homeowners typically pay for the parts work we do most:
| Service | Price Range in Terryville |
|---|---|
| Torsion Spring Replacement | $180–$340 |
| Cable Repair | $130–$250 |
| Roller Replacement | $110–$220 |
What moves you within these ranges? Single vs. double spring systems, whether the drum or bearing plate needs replacement too, and whether your garage needs the low-headroom retrofit kit that Terryville’s 7-foot ceilings often require.
